This was Brad Dourif's personal favorite Child's Play movie until Curse of Chucky (2013) was released.
The date on Tiffany's newspaper clippings at the beginning of the movie and the date of death on Charles Lee Ray's tombstone is 9th November 1988, the release date of the first Child's Play movie.
Also in the evidence room in the beginning of the movie, there is "The Crate" from the movie Creepshow (1982).
There was a planned album of love songs featuring Brad Dourif and Jennifer Tilly singing as their doll counterparts, Chucky and Tiffany. Its revealed in the movie commentary that Tiffany was to sing "Killing Me Softly With His Song", Chucky was intended to sing "House of the Rising Sun" and the two were to share a duet of "Hit the Road Jack".
